Shipping products safely requires protective packaging that balances cushioning with cost-effectiveness. Bubble mailers combine the lightweight convenience of envelopes with the protective qualities of bubble wrap, making them ideal for e-commerce sellers and anyone shipping items regularly. They protect contents from impacts during transit while keeping shipping costs lower than bulky boxes.
Bubble mailers work particularly well for small, moderately fragile items like jewelry, cosmetics, electronics accessories, clothing, and books. The built-in bubble lining eliminates the need for additional void fill materials, which saves time during packing and reduces overall packaging costs. Quality bubble mailers also resist tearing and punctures better than standard padded envelopes, providing reliable protection through sorting facilities and delivery routes.
When choosing bubble mailers, the most critical factors are size options, closure type, and bubble lining quality. The exterior material should be moisture-resistant and durable enough to withstand handling without splitting. Interior bubble diameter and density directly impact protection levels, with larger bubbles generally offering better cushioning for fragile items. Self-seal closures save time compared to peel-and-stick options, though both work effectively when properly sealed. Buying Guide
When selecting bubble mailers, we need to consider several key factors to ensure our items arrive safely and our investment is worthwhile.
Size and Fit
Bubble mailers come in various sizes, from small pouches for jewelry to large envelopes for books and electronics. We recommend measuring your items before purchasing and choosing mailers with at least one inch of extra space on all sides. This prevents tight fits that can compromise protection.
Material Quality
The outer layer material determines durability during shipping. Paper kraft exteriors offer a professional appearance and accept writing easily, while poly exteriors resist water and tearing better. The bubble layer thickness matters too—thicker bubbles provide more cushioning for fragile items.
Closure Type
| Closure Type | Best For |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|---|
| Self-seal | High volume shipping | Fast, clean application | Cannot reopen without damage |
| Peel-and-seal | Moderate use | Strong adhesive | Requires removing protective strip |
| Tape-required | Budget shipping | Lower cost | Extra materials needed |
Quantity Considerations
We find that buying in bulk reduces per-unit costs significantly. However, if we ship items of varying sizes, purchasing multiple size options in smaller quantities provides better flexibility.
Special Features
Some mailers include features like tamper-evident seals, tear strips for easy opening, or recyclable materials. We should evaluate which features align with our shipping needs and customer expectations. Static-shielding options exist for electronics that require protection from electrostatic discharge.

Which padded mailer materials provide the most reliable protection during shipping?
Bubble mailers with multiple layers of bubble wrap typically offer superior protection for fragile items. The most common types include poly bubble mailers with laminated polyethylene exteriors and kraft bubble mailers with paper exteriors.
Poly bubble mailers resist moisture and tears better than kraft options. They work well for electronics, cosmetics, and items that need water protection during transit.
Kraft bubble mailers provide adequate cushioning for less fragile items while offering an eco-friendly appearance. These work well for clothing, books, and non-fragile products where moisture resistance is less critical.
What size padded mailer should I choose for shipping small items like trading cards safely?
For standard trading cards, we recommend #000 padded mailers measuring 4×8 inches. This size prevents cards from shifting during transit while keeping shipping costs low.
Add a rigid cardboard insert along with the padded mailer for maximum protection. The combination of cushioning and rigidity prevents bending damage that often occurs with cards.
Size #00 (5×10 inches) works better for graded cards in protective cases. The extra space accommodates the thicker cases while maintaining snug protection.
How do I compare different padded mailers for durability, tear resistance, and cushioning performance?
Check the bubble diameter and number of layers when evaluating cushioning. Standard bubble mailers use 3/16-inch bubbles, while heavy-duty options feature 5/16-inch bubbles or double layers.
Test the outer material by attempting to puncture or tear it with moderate pressure. Quality mailers resist tearing even when stretched, while inferior options rip easily at stress points.
Examine the seal strength by pulling on the adhesive strip before use. A strong seal remains intact under pressure, while weak adhesive peels off with minimal force.
